Rich Posted December 24, 2008 Share Posted December 24, 2008 2 cans of contadina tomato paste (italian blend) 2 small cans of contadina plain tomato sauce add 6 sauce cans of water to the pot add some garlic, basil, sugar, and small amount of oregano. add meat cook for two hours I usually have it with hot italian sausage and pork chop. Cook the meat in the sauce.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
